ONE-PS Picnic & Community Expo 2023!

The first ONE-PS Picnic & Community Expo (formerly PSNIC Picnic) was held in 2008 when about 400 residents attended to enjoy a complimentary BBQ lunch and view a handful of booths.
​
The picnic has been growing annually, and has become a favorite Citywide Neighborhood Event. Each year it becomes the largest ever: over 1100 residents enjoy the lunch, DJ entertainment, Pooch Parade, and exhibits at more than 50 booths. Exhibitors range from the Desert Water Agency to the Palm Springs Art Museum. The City of Palm Springs always has a great showing with the Police Department, Fire Department, Search and Rescue teams, as well as the CERT Program. Neighborhoods get involved with booths and prizes.

ONE-PS 14th Annual Picnic
Saturday, March 25, 2023: 11:00 am to 2:00 pm.
Ruth Hardy Park


Picnic Committee co-chairs Joy Meredith Brown and April Gunkel invite you to join us at the annual ONE-PS picnic.
​
Highlights include:
  • Free picnic lunch from local restaurants
  • Talking with local neighborhoods, agencies, and businesses
  • Hoops contest for school age youth
  • View from the ReMax Balloon (weather permitting).
  • Dog contest for the many dogs in our neighborhoods. Enter your cutie! Prizes given.
  • Live performances by Parks and Recreation performers
  • First for 2023, cash prize for best Neighborhood booth!
